#48fc65 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#48fc65 is composed of 28.2% red, 98.8%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 59.9%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 129.7 degrees, a saturation of 96.8% and a lightness of 63.5%. #48fc65 color hex could be obtained by blending #90ffca with #00f900.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#48fc65

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a02 is the darkest color, while #f6fff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#48fc65

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9ea69f is the less saturated color, while #48fc65 is the most saturated one.
